산지하천 유역의 수문조사와 분석 (Hydrological Survey and Analysis of the Mountainous River Basin)

  • 우리나라는 전 국토의 70%가 산지이고 하천경사가 다른 나라에 비해 상대적으로 급하여 홍수 관리에 매우 불리한 조건을 가지고 있으며, 특히 홍수기간의 집중호우 및 돌발홍수는 인명과 재산의 막대한 피해를 입히고 있다. 최근은 기후변화의 영향으로 집중호우 및 돌발홍수는 증가하는 추세에 있다. 이것은 홍수의 위험성 및 자연재해의 발생을 증대시키므로 이에 대한 하천유역 단위의 홍수량 예측 및 재해방지를 위한 설계기법의 개선과 개발, 신뢰성 있는 수문정보 획득을 위한 정밀 수문조사는 매우 필요한 상황이다. 기후변화에 대응하기 위한 수문조사의 방향은 새로운 국면에 접하였다고 볼 수 있다. 기존의 수문조사 방법을 통해 획득했던 수문량의 초과치를 벗어난 극대값의 수문량 관측 및 측정을 극복하는 문제, 홍수량 산정 및 예측을 위한 새로운 설계기법의 개발 또는 기존 방법의 개선 등 문제 해결을 위한 방향이 모색되어야 한다. 이러한 문제점을 해결하기 위해서는 중 소규모 유역 단위를 대상으로 지속적이고 신뢰성 있는 자료의 획득과 축적이 중요하나 시 공간적으로 모두 충족된 수문자료를 획득하기에는 불가능한 일이다. 따라서, 중 소규모 유역 단위의 대표성 있는 Test-bed 유역(설마천 유역/차탄천 유역)의 운영이 요구되며, 이를 통하여 얻어진 수문자료는 상기에 기술한 문제를 해결 가능하게 한다. Test-bed 유역에서 생성되는 수문자료에는 강우량, 하천수위, 지하수위 및 기상 등의 관측자료와 유량측정성과 자료가 있다. 관측된 수문자료를 이용하여 강우-유출량 분석, 증발산량 분석, 지하수함양량 분석 등 기본적인 수문특성을 분석하였다. 홍수량 예측 설계기법 개선으로는 홍수도달시간 산정방법을 검토하였으며, 최대강우강도-도달시간관계를 이용하여 도달시간을 개발하였다. 그리고 RDAPS 예측강우량과 수문모형을 이용하여 홍수량을 예측할 수 있는 시스템을 구축하였다. 유역 단위의 수문조사를 통해 생성된 수문자료는 다양한 분석과 설계에 응용되므로 지속적인 Test-bed 유역의 운영은 매우 필요한 실정이다.

전투 배낭 프레임 경량화를 위한 섬유강화복합재의 홀가공 조건이 미치는 영향 (Effect of Hole Processing Condition on Carbon Fiber-Reinforced Plastic Composites for Lightweight Combat Backpack Frames)

  • As for military backpacks in Korea, utility backpack products equipped with various functions along with comfort and convenience are being developed. As a result, the volume and weight of the backpack increase, and many lightweight studies of the materials forming the backpack are being conducted. This study is a basic study on frame lightweight using fiber-reinforced composites to deal with aluminum, a back frame that maintains the shape of a backpack and provides stability when worn by combatants. As is known, only fiber-reinforced composites have sufficient light weight and mechanical properties, but the mechanical properties were reviewed by drilling holes to maximize the light weight. Tensile strength and flexural strength were measured by drilling 6mm, 12mm, 18mm, and 24mm holes, and the tensile strength and flexural strength were measured when 1, 3, 5, and 7 holes of 12mm were increased. As a result, even when the number of holes was increased, tensile strength did not change significantly, and the flexural strength showed to be higher in the case of 3 holes and 5 holes than in the case of 1 hole.

기계학습을 이용한 로봇 관절부 고장진단에 대한 연구 (Study on the Failure Diagnosis of Robot Joints Using Machine Learning)

  • Maintenance of semiconductor equipment processes is crucial for the continuous growth of the semiconductor market. The process must always be upheld in optimal condition to ensure a smooth supply of numerous parts. Additionally, it is imperative to monitor the status of the robots that play a central role in the process. Just as many senses of organs judge a person's body condition, robots also have numerous sensors that play a role, and like human joints, they can detect the condition first in the joints, which are the driving parts of the robot. Therefore, a normal state test bed and an abnormal state test bed using an aging reducer were constructed by simulating the joint, which is the driving part of the robot. Various sensors such as vibration, torque, encoder, and temperature were attached to accurately diagnose the robot's failure, and the test bed was built with an integrated system to collect and control data simultaneously in real-time. After configuring the user screen and building a database based on the collected data, the characteristic values of normal and abnormal data were analyzed, and machine learning was performed using the KNN (K-Nearest Neighbors) machine learning algorithm. This approach yielded an impressive 94% accuracy in failure diagnosis, underscoring the reliability of both the test bed and the data it produced.

Characteristics of Soybean Growth and Yield Using Precise Water Management System in Jeollanam-do

  • With the development of digital technology, the size of the smart agriculture market at home and abroad is rapidly expanding. It is necessary to establish a foundation for sustainable precision agriculture in order to respond to the aging of rural areas and labor shortages. This study was conducted to establish an automated digital agricultural test bed for soybean production management using data suitable for agricultural environmental conditions in Korea and to demonstrate the field of leading complexes. In order to manage water smartly, we installed a subsurface drip irrigation system in the upland field and an underground water level control system in the paddy field. Based on data collected from sensors, water management was controlled by utilizing an integrated control system. Irrigation was carried out when the soil moisture was less than 20%. For effective water management, soil moisture was measured at the surface, 15cm, and 30cm depth. The main growth characteristics and yield, such as stem length, number of branches, and number of nodes of the main stem, were investigated during the main growth period. During the operation of the test bed, drought appeared during the early vegetative growth period and maturity period, but in the open field smart agriculture test bed, water was automatically supplied, reducing labor by 53% and increasing yield by 2%. A test bed was installed for each field digital farming element technology, and it is planned to verify it once more this year. In the future, we plan to expand the field digital farming technology developed for leading farmers to the field.

저궤도위성 탑재소프트웨어 시험환경에 대한 연구 (A Study of the flight s/w test environment for the LEO satellite)

  • 요구분석 및 설계 단계를 거쳐 구현된 탑재소프트웨어는 오류를 제거하고 요구규격에 맞도록 모든 기능이 정확히 구현되었는지 확인하기 위한 여러 가지 시험절차를 거치게 되는데, 일반적으로 단위시험, 통합시험, 검증시험 순으로 진행된다. 단위시험은 보통 개인 PC 환경에서 타겟 시뮬레이터를 이용하여 수행되고, 통합 및 검증시험은 목표시스템과 유사한 조건에서 수행할 수 있도록 하드웨어 환경을 제공하는 소프트웨어 검증장치를 이용하여 수행된다. 본 논문에서는 차세대 저궤도위성 탑재소프트웨어 시험환경에 대한 것으로 시험절차와 시험도구, 탑재소프트웨어 검증장치에 대하여 기술한다.

다인병실 입원환자의 성별에 따른 프라이버시 특성 연구 (A Study of Gender Differences in Inpatients' Privacy Concerns in Multi-bed Hospital Room)

  • This study aims to find gender differences in inpatients' privacy and stress concerns in multi-bed hospital room. In the literature review, we consider the characteristics of multi-bed hospital room and patients' privacy as a psychological environment factor. In the survey research, the questionnaires were used to understand the inpatients' general characteristics and privacy requirements. A total of 109 copies were analyzed through a cross-tabulations and T-test using the SPSS 18.0. Results and conclusions are as follows: (1) In the case of multi-bed room patients, there were some gender differences in privacy and stress, but the differences were limited. (2) There is a difference in the patient 's preference of the hospital room according to gender, and this is related to the privacy characteristic. (3) The social communication and strolling are commonly effective stress relief methods for both men and women, so space is needed to do this methods. The meaning of this study is to specify the privacy and stress of the inpatients in multi-bed patients' room.

암모니아 가스 제거를 위한 포괄고정화 담체 개발 (Development of Encapsulated Media for Ammonia Removal)

  • Packed-bed reactor for removing ammonia was tested at different loading rates. Nitrifiers for ammonia removing was encapsulated in gel media which consisted of polyethlene glycol, alginate and activated carbon. The removal efficiency was nearly 100% when ammonia loading was $12g/m^3/hr$, and the maximum elimination capacity (EC) achieved on this study was $18g/m^3/hr$. The initial microbial portion of nitrifiers in the media was about 82% and it was increased to more than 90% at the end of the operation. Short-term shock loading test was carried out to survey the stability of the media. The inlet loading rates were varied from 2 to $20g/m^3/hr$. The packed-bed reactor overcame the shock loading i.e. removal efficiency recovered rapidly from about 80% to almost 100% within 6 hrs. The results of Live/Dead cell test showed that nitrifiers maintained there activity in the encapsulated media during the test and also against ammonia shock load.

Behaviour of geocell reinforced soft clay bed subjected to incremental cyclic loading

  • The paper deals with the results of the laboratory cyclic plate load tests performed on the reinforced soft clay beds. The performances of the clay bed reinforced with geocells and geocells with additional basal geogrid cases are compared with the performance of the unreinforced clay beds. From the cyclic plate load test results, the coefficient of elastic uniform compression ($C_u$) was calculated for the different cases. The $C_u$ value was found to increase in the presence of geocell reinforcement. The maximum increase in the $C_u$ value was observed in the case of the clay bed reinforced with the combination of geocell and geogrid. In addition, 3 times increase in the strain modulus, 10 times increase in the bearing capacity, 8 times increase in the stiffness and 90% reduction in the settlement was observed in the presence of the geocell and geogrid. Based on the laboratory test results, a hypothetical case of a prototype foundation subjected to cyclic load was analyzed. The results revealed that the natural frequency of the foundation-soil system increases by 4 times and the amplitude of the vibration reduces by 92% in the presence of the geocells and the geogrids.

파력발전 시스템 쓰러스트 베어링의 스마트 모니터링을 위한 이상 및 고장 운용 재현 방법에 관한 연구 (A Study on the Abnormal and Fault Reproduction Method for Smart Monitoring of Thrust Bearing in Wave Power Generation System)

  • This paper considers a method of reproducing abnormal and fault operation for smart monitoring of thrust bearing used in wave power generation system. In order to develop smart monitoring technology, abnormal and failure data of actual equipment are required. However, it is impossible to artificially break down the actual equipment in operation due to safety and cost. To tackle this problem, a test bed that can secure data through reproduction of a faulty operating environment should be developed. Therefore, in this study, test bed that can reproduce each situation was developed and the operation result was analysis after identifying the situation to be reproduced through the failure factor analysis of the thrust bearing.

Implementation of Sensor Observation Service Prototype for Interoperable Geo-Sensor Networks in Korean Land Spatialization Program

  • Korean Land Spatialization Program (KLSP) is an R&D program of the National GIS Project for developing ubiquitous GIS technologies under the control of the M inistry of Land, Transport and Maritime Affairs (M LTM). The first program of the KLSP, which lasts from 2006 to 2012, initiated with $132 million of national funds and $42 million of private matching funds. Aiming to develop the 'Innovation of GIS technology for ubiquitous Korean land', the KLSP consists of five core research projects and one research coordination project to practically utilize and commercialize the results of core research projects. The Korean Land Spatialization Group (KLSG) is planning the KLSP Test-Bed for testing, integrating, and exhibiting the KLSP's outcomes. About 40% of the outcomes are related products to geo-sensor and wireless sensor network (W SN). Thus, interoperable, scalable and web accessible frameworks like an OGC SWE (Open Geospatial Consortium Sensor Web Enablement) are mandatory because some of the products must be connected to each other in a KLSG Test-Bed. The main objective of this paper is to introduce the KLSP Test-Bed and the SWE SOS (Sensor Observation Service) prototype, which is developed for interoperable geo-sensor networks of the KLSP.
